Obanai Iguro: A Profile of the Snake Hashira

Obanai Iguro is a prominent member of the Demon Slayer Corps, renowned for his exceptional swordsmanship and unwavering dedication to eradicating demons. He is easily recognizable by his heterochromia – his right eye is yellow, while his left eye is turquoise – and the snake Kaburamaru that is always wrapped around his neck. A bandage covers his mouth, concealing a tragic past that deeply influences his character.

Backstory: A Legacy of Sacrifice and Trauma

The tragic backstory of the Snake Hashira is central to understanding his character. Born into a clan of snake-like beings who worshiped a snake demon, Obanai was offered as a sacrifice to the demon. He was kept locked away in a cage, his mouth cut open to resemble a snake’s maw. Eventually, he escaped with the help of a fellow captive, but not before witnessing the horrific deaths of his siblings and clan members. This experience left him deeply scarred, both physically and emotionally. He carries immense guilt for surviving while his family perished, fueling his relentless pursuit of strength and his unwavering commitment to destroying demons. His past trauma also contributes to his difficulty in forming genuine connections with others, although he harbors deep feelings for Mitsuri Kanroji, the Love Hashira.

The Abilities and Fighting Style of Obanai Iguro

As a Hashira, Obanai Iguro possesses extraordinary combat skills and mastery of his breathing technique. His fighting style is characterized by precision, agility, and a unique connection with his snake companion, Kaburamaru.

Snake Breathing: A Unique and Deadly Technique

Obanai Iguro utilizes Snake Breathing, a unique style derived from Water Breathing. This technique allows him to mimic the movements of a snake, striking with speed, flexibility, and unpredictable angles. His sword techniques are fluid and serpentine, making it difficult for opponents to anticipate his attacks. He is adept at weaving through defenses and exploiting weaknesses, delivering precise and deadly blows. The forms of Snake Breathing include:

  • First Form: Winding Serpent Slash
  • Second Form: Venom Fangs of the Narrowhead
  • Third Form: Coil Choke
  • Fourth Form: Twin-Headed Reptile
  • Fifth Form: Slithering Serpent

Kaburamaru: The Snake Hashira’s Companion

Kaburamaru is not merely a pet; he is an invaluable partner to Obanai Iguro in battle. The snake possesses exceptional eyesight and can anticipate enemy attacks, relaying information to Obanai and allowing him to react with incredible speed. Kaburamaru can also constrict opponents, hindering their movements and creating openings for Obanai’s attacks. The Final Battle Against Muzan Kibutsuji

Obanai Iguro plays a crucial role in the final battle against Muzan Kibutsuji, the progenitor of all demons. He fights alongside his fellow Hashira, pushing his body and mind to their limits in a desperate attempt to defeat the ultimate evil. His Snake Breathing techniques and his partnership with Kaburamaru prove invaluable in disrupting Muzan’s attacks and creating openings for his allies. During the fight, Obanai unlocks the Demon Slayer Mark, further enhancing his abilities and allowing him to fight with even greater power and precision. He fights with a fierce determination to protect Mitsuri and the rest of humanity, ultimately sacrificing himself in the final confrontation. His sacrifice, along with those of his fellow Hashira, is instrumental in bringing about Muzan’s downfall and ending the reign of terror.
